Why Virtual Cards Matter for Streaming
Virtual cards generate a temporary number that mirrors a real debit or credit card but is tied to a limited balance or time frame. For streaming services, they provide:
- Privacy – No need to share your real card details.
- Control – Set a spending limit to avoid overspending.
- Flexibility – Use them for one‑time payments or short‑term subscriptions.
When combined with a KYC‑free approach, the result is a payment method that protects your identity while still granting access to premium content.

Security & Privacy Tips
While no‑KYC virtual cards reduce friction, they still require careful handling:
- Use a unique password for the card’s app or website.
- Enable two‑factor authentication wherever possible.
- Keep your device secure with updated antivirus software.
- Monitor your card balance and transaction history regularly.
Should any suspicious activity arise, contact the provider immediately and consider replacing the virtual card.
